What's Happening?
The Oak View Group, in collaboration with the New York Islanders, has announced the new name and brand identity for their American Hockey League team: the Hamilton Hammers. The team, rooted in Hamilton's history as a steel town, features a logo with crossed
hammers symbolizing the community's strength and resilience. The design incorporates elements from the New York Islanders' identity, including the orange and blue color palette. The announcement was made at an event attended by Hamilton Mayor Andrea Horwath and other key figures from the Islanders and Oak View Group. The team will play at the newly revitalized TD Coliseum, which has undergone a $300 million transformation. The Hamilton Hammers will begin their inaugural season in the AHL's North Division in the 2026-2027 season.
Why It's Important?
The introduction of the Hamilton Hammers marks a significant development for the city of Hamilton, enhancing its reputation as a destination for sports and entertainment. The team's establishment is expected to boost local businesses and the downtown community by attracting visitors and creating new opportunities. The move also strengthens the New York Islanders' presence in the AHL, providing a platform for developing top organizational prospects. The revitalization of TD Coliseum as a premier venue further positions Hamilton as a key player in the sports and live entertainment industry.
